People are good! - A fundamental pillar of the Theory of Constraints

David Updegrove, Thorsteinn Siglaugsson and Philip Marris are in the middle of a Theory of Constraints expert talk.

 

In this insightful discussion, they dive deep into one of the key pillars of the Theory of Constraints (TOC): "People are good." What did Dr. Eli Goldratt, the father of TOC, truly mean by this statement? The three experts examine the nuances behind this idea and how it applies in organizational contexts.

 

While it might seem simplistic, the notion that "people are good" can be easily misunderstood. They clarify that this is not a moral judgment but a perspective on how individuals behave within structured environments, particularly when organizational goals and measurement systems influence them. 

 

Through examples and anecdotes, including insights from David Updegrove's recent book on clear thinking, they discuss how organizational dynamics, measurements, and paradigms can influence behavior. They also consider the exceptions and challenges to this principle, acknowledging that not all environments or individuals fit neatly into this framework.

 

Whether you're a TOC practitioner, a manager, or just curious about organizational behavior, this video provides valuable perspectives on how to approach and understand human behavior in professional settings.
